Disassembly and Reassembly
STARTER DISASSEMBLY
Starter Motor (5VZ-FE) Exploded View:
1. REMOVE FIELD FRAME AND ARMATURE
a. Remove the nut, and disconnect the lead wire from the magnetic switch terminal.
Torque: 5.9 N.m (60 kgf.cm, 52 in.lbf)
b. Remove the 2 through bolts.
Torque:
1.2 kW, 1.4 kW type: 5.9 N.m (60 kgf.cm, 52 in.lbf)
1.8 kW type: 9.3 N.m (95 kgf.cm, 82 in.lbf)
c. Pull out the field frame with the armature from the magnetic switch assembly.
ASSEMBLY NOTE: Align the protrusion of the field frame with cutout of the magnetic switch.
d. Remove the O-ring.
ASSEMBLY HINT: Use a new O-ring.
2. REMOVE STARTER HOUSING, CLUTCH ASSEMBLY AND GEAR
a. Remove the 2 screws.
Torque:
1.2 kW, 1.4 kW type: 5.9 N.m (60 kgf.cm, 52 in.lbf)
1.8 kW type: 9.3 N.m (95 kgf.cm, 82 in.lbf)
b. Remove these parts from the magnetic switch assembly:
1. Starter housing
2. Return spring
3. Bearing
4. Idler Gear
5. Clutch assembly
3. REMOVE STEEL BALL
Using a magnetic finger, remove the steel ball from the clutch shaft hole.
4. REMOVE BRUSH HOLDER
a. Remove the 2 screws and end cover from the field frame.
Torque:
1.2 kW, 1.4 kW type: 1.5 N.m (15 kgf.cm, 13 in.lbf)
1.8 kW type: 3.8 N.m (38 kgf.cm, 34 in.lbf)
b. Remove the O-ring from the field frame.
ASSEMBLY HINT: Use a new O-ring.
c. Using a screwdriver hold the spring back and disconnect the brush from the brush holder. Disconnect the 4 brushes, and remove the brush holder.
5. REMOVE ARMATURE FROM FIELD FRAME
HINT: Use high-temperature grease to lubricate the bearings, gears, return spring and steel ball when assembling the starter.
STARTER ASSEMBLY
Assembly is in the reverse order of disassembly.
